2018 (3) TMI 530 - HC - Income TaxStay of demand - determination of fair market value of the shares issued at a premium - Held that:- In view of the fact that the petitioner's Appeal is pending before the CIT (A) and the issue of the fair market value of the shares issued at a premium by the petitioners to its holding Company would be an issue which would be subject matter of consideration in the appeal and would be appropriately dealt with by him in appeal. It is the petitioner's contention that the assessment order is without jurisdiction as it has ignored the DCF Method to arrive at fair market value of its shares, it would be open to the petitioners to file an application for stay of the order dated 21st December, 2017 passed by the Assessing Officer to the CIT (A) in its pending Appeal. In the above circumstances, there would be a stay of the order dated 21st December, 2017 to the extent of the demand raised for a period of 4 weeks from today. In case, the petitioner files a stay application to the CIT (A) within a period of 4 weeks from today, the demand of ₹ 62.38 crores arising consequent to the impugned order dated 21st December, 2017 is stayed till the stay application is disposed of and for a further period of 2 weeks thereafter.
